Space Development Agency Seeking Input

May 12, 2020

The Space Development Agency (SDA) is seeing input on a DRAFT Request for Proposal (RFP) to inform the approach and technical requirements for the Tracking layer. Tracking Tranche 0 is expected to consist of approximately 8-10 satellites that are interconnected with cross links and wide field of view infrared sensors for missile warning and tracking.  […]

DARPA’s Smallsat Flights to Start

May 12, 2020

In partnership with the U.S. Space Force (USSF) and Space Development Agency (SDA), DARPA’s Blackjack program is targeting flights to LEO later this year and 2021. Using a series of small, risk reduction satellites, the program aims to demonstrate advanced technology for satellite constellation autonomy and space mesh networks.
